Repairing History : Conserving Mechanical Mechanisms
The intricate world of clockwork systems represents a tangible link to antiquity, demanding specialized skills for conservation . These marvels of engineering, often originating from the 18th and 19th eras , are increasingly encountering challenges from time . Restoring them requires a particular blend of horological understanding, patience, and access to limited components . Technicians practice techniques like taking apart, cleaning, greasing, and website the careful replacement of broken elements. Ultimately, this work ensures that these historic clockwork creations continue to tick as a symbol to human ingenuity for future to appreciate .

Clockwork Dreams: Steampunk and Beyond
The captivating world of steampunk has consistently captivated fans with its distinct blend of Victorian aesthetics and futuristic technology. Originally a obscure subgenre of science fiction, it's now broadened into a thriving cultural phenomenon , influencing everything from fashion to design . But steampunk isn't simply about gears and brass ; it sometimes explores themes of ingenuity, political change, and the promise of mankind . This study extends past its original boundaries, giving rise to adjacent styles including dieselpunk, clockpunk, and solarpunk – each offering a different perspective on technology's influence on society .
